let  2 different objects  are to be distributed among 2 persons   { no restriction on number of distribution of object but all  objects should be distributed }  

 

sol .   i got  answer = 4   , by using formula     r^n    , where r = no. of person  and n = no. of object

 

but   possible cases can be  p1(he can get 2 object)  , p2(he can get 0)

                                              p1(he can get 1 object) , p2(he too can get 1 object)

                                              p1(he can get 0 object) , p2(he can get 2 object)   

what could be the 4th case  ???  

4 case could not be   p1(he got 0 object) , p2(he got  0  object)   because all objects should be distributed

 

help me where iam wrong ?
